Want to hear some great music tonight? Of course you do. Well, you're in luck. Nathan Lee (MySpace) will be hosting Writers at the Rutledge again this week.
I hear that Nathan usually plays with a full band at these shows, but the night that I went it was just him and the piano - and it was a real treat. I've lived in Nashville long enough to know that if the whole place is clapping and a few people even scream at a writer's night... something is going terribly right.

Something went terribly right last week, as I watched Nathan jump into his set with seemingly everything in his heart, soul, and gut.
The first writer's night series got off to a bumpy start back in January, but the audience quickly grew once word started to spread. By the time the current series started, Nathan Lee's management company was getting up to 70 calls a week from different artists who were hoping to get in on the Wednesday night action.
If you come, come ready to strap in for the ride, because this man plays with passion.
